Transaction ab708738326f84fd2bea7409580d48ac8d17f4ee1e391f8b8760a668604d582d

14 Input
2 Outputs
  • ab708738326f84fd2bea7409580d48ac8d17f4ee1e391f8b8760a668604d582d:0
  • value  27206973
    address  32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te
  • ab708738326f84fd2bea7409580d48ac8d17f4ee1e391f8b8760a668604d582d:1
  • value  1034689
    address  3LCQxXyRE58G5PBFbGtEX4T9ggMNgixMYP